Orland Park Introduces Interim ADA Transit Program

Disabled Orland Park residents can register for the village's interim ADA bus service that starts Jan. 2.

ORLAND PARK, IL -- The Village of Orland Park PACE Dial-A-Ride Bus Service ends December 28, 2018. Interim service will be provided by a temporary program using the village's recreation department bus.

Beginning Jan. 2, the Orland Park Public Works Department will provide bus service to disabled residents. Pre-registration is required by completing the registration form and providing one of the following forms of disabled identification:

  • ADA Paratransit Card
  • Handicapped placard or State of Illinois Disabled Persons ID

Complete the required registration form and email it to publicworks@orlandpark.org and/or drop off or mail it to:

Public Works Department
15655 South Ravinia Avenue
Orland Park, IL 60462

Service will begin Jan. 2, from 8 a.m. to noon on Monday, Wednesday, Thursday and Friday. If a driver is not available that day, there will be no service.

Call the village's Public Works Department at 708-403-6355 to schedule rides. Public Works has an established priority system for ride requests.

  • Disabled residents requiring medical trips (including doctor appointments, physical therapy and dialysis) can schedule a pick up beginning 48 hours before the requested ride date.
  • All other trip requests for disabled residents can be scheduled beginning 24 hours before the requested ride date.
  • Same day requests will be taken dependent on availability.

Pick up and drop off must be within the limits of the Village of Orland Park. Service is not provided to and from work. The cost is $2 per one way trip ($4 round trip). Call the village's Public Works Department at (708) 403-6355 to schedule rides.
